Ragi Rava Dosa

Given that I am not into elaborate recipes at the moment, my quick fix Ragi Rava Dosa, is a go to, when I crave a homemade brekkie but have not planned ahead as I would for Idly or Dosa. The only pre-requisite is the need to have a stock of onion chutney in the fridge.

 

Ingredients 
Ragi Flour : 3/4 Cup
Rava: 3/4 Cup
Rice Flour: 1/2 Cup
Gram Flour:1/4 Cup
Salt: to taste
Onions: One big, thinly sliced 
Curry leaves: 8-10, roughly chopped
Coriander Leaves: 1 small bowl, finely chopped
Cumin seeds : two teaspoons, crushed by hand

Mix the ragi, rice, gram flour along with the rava using a laddle
Add the crushed cumin seeds, onions, curry leaves and coriander leaves to this mix and knead the dry mix well with your hands. This will ensure that the flavors blend well 
Add salt to the mix along with water 
You are looking for a non-lumpy runny texture for your batter 
Once ready , heat the griddle and pour the batter over the griddle to make some crisp yummy dosas
*Note: You might want to experiment with the quantity of flours indicated above. Depending on where you typically source your ingredients from, you might want to try different combinations.
